Phoenix Mills (PHOENIXLTD) | Dividend History & Payments | 2007 - 2025
TL;DR: Phoenix Mills Dividend Yield, Payout Ratio & Key Metrics
Phoenix Mills has paid ₹2.50 per share over the last 12 months, representing a current dividend yield of 0.16%. The company's 3-year average dividend yield stands at 0.12%. Over the past 3 years, the company has distributed a total of ₹5.00 per share in dividends.

Phoenix Mills Dividend History From 2007 - 2025
Yearly Dividend Summary
| Year | Payments | Total Amount | Avg Amount | Avg Yield |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 2025 | 1 | ₹2.50 | ₹2.50 | 0.16% |
| 2024 | 1 | ₹1.25 | ₹1.25 | 0.07% |
| 2023 | 1 | ₹1.25 | ₹1.25 | 0.14% |
| 2022 | 1 | ₹0.60 | ₹0.60 | 0.09% |
| 2021 | 1 | ₹0.25 | ₹0.25 | 0.06% |
| 2019 | 1 | ₹0.75 | ₹0.75 | 0.21% |
| 2018 | 1 | ₹0.65 | ₹0.65 | 0.21% |
| 2017 | 1 | ₹0.60 | ₹0.60 | 0.25% |
| 2016 | 2 | ₹0.55 | ₹0.28 | 0.29% |
| 2015 | 1 | ₹0.55 | ₹0.55 | 0.36% |
| 2014 | 1 | ₹0.55 | ₹0.55 | 0.33% |
| 2013 | 1 | ₹0.55 | ₹0.55 | 0.49% |
| 2012 | 1 | ₹0.50 | ₹0.50 | 0.56% |
| 2011 | 1 | ₹0.45 | ₹0.45 | 0.41% |
| 2010 | 1 | ₹0.30 | ₹0.30 | 0.25% |
| 2009 | 1 | ₹0.25 | ₹0.25 | 0.28% |
| 2008 | 1 | ₹0.25 | ₹0.25 | 0.34% |
| 2007 | 1 | ₹0.03 | ₹0.03 | 0.01% |
Detailed Dividend History
| Ex-Date | Amount | Yield | Stock Price |
|---|---|---|---|
| Sep 15, 2025 | ₹2.50 | 0.16% | ₹1,587.60 |
| Aug 20, 2024 | ₹1.25 | 0.07% | ₹1,781.68 |
| Sep 15, 2023 | ₹1.25 | 0.14% | ₹915.78 |
| Sep 12, 2022 | ₹0.60 | 0.09% | ₹676.10 |
| Sep 16, 2021 | ₹0.25 | 0.06% | ₹425.50 |
| Sep 17, 2019 | ₹0.75 | 0.21% | ₹358.30 |
| Sep 11, 2018 | ₹0.65 | 0.21% | ₹303.17 |
| Sep 18, 2017 | ₹0.60 | 0.25% | ₹244.23 |
| Aug 31, 2016 | ₹0.11 | 0.05% | ₹206.55 |
| Mar 17, 2016 | ₹0.44 | 0.26% | ₹168.05 |
| Sep 2, 2015 | ₹0.55 | 0.36% | ₹152.55 |
| Aug 13, 2014 | ₹0.55 | 0.33% | ₹167.57 |
| Aug 12, 2013 | ₹0.55 | 0.49% | ₹112.32 |
| Aug 10, 2012 | ₹0.50 | 0.56% | ₹90.05 |
| Sep 9, 2011 | ₹0.45 | 0.41% | ₹108.75 |
| Sep 17, 2010 | ₹0.30 | 0.25% | ₹120.53 |
| Sep 11, 2009 | ₹0.25 | 0.28% | ₹88.70 |
| Sep 12, 2008 | ₹0.25 | 0.34% | ₹73.40 |
| Oct 25, 2007 | ₹0.03 | 0.01% | ₹210.06 |
